Sadly not many current modelers had the chance to know Ivan Munninghoff. What a great guy and outstanding builder. He was a T37 instructor at Laughlin AFB when I flew T38s there. He taught me a lot about our great hobby and was always was thinking outside the box. F102, Tacit Blue, and the F16XL were some of his achievements. One of these with his name on the canopy rail would be a fitting tribute of him.

While on one of my trips to the Fort Worth F-16 factory in the mid 1980s I was standing about 10 o'clock in front of the XL. They were doing some high power AB runups while tied down to the runup stand. It was a very impressive jet. I could feel the sound pressure in my chest. Then it compressor stalled on an AB light and nearly knocked me down.

I'm just back from visiting Mike Lin at Global jet Club.
There were two F-16XL's in this shipment. Mike has the jet that was test flown by the factory and Ali has the other one. They flew the jet painted in camo then stripped it and repainted as shown above.
Mike indicates there may be some available in a December shipment. Need to check with GJC about availability. He hasn't set a price yet. Cockpit and ordnance options are coming.
